MEMO — Second-Source Supplier Search

To the incoming director: this summarizes where the supplier search stands. We currently rely on Branmere Castings as sole source for the Telvio housing. Procurement has qualified two alternates, Quillon Works and Farradine Metals, with Quillon ahead on tooling readiness. Pilot orders are planned for next quarter; budget is approved. Contract redlines sit with legal. You will own the final award decision. The strategic context is set out below.

confidential, kahog-bawif: The northern region missed its Pramir quota by 20.0 percent last quarter. Casaxek Freight plans to lower the Fraion list price by 41.5 percent in December. The finance team signed off on a budget of $236.4 million for Project Druius. The renewal with Fenysix Partners closes at $91.3 million a year, 2.1 percent below the last contract.

Step 3: Wire up history persistence for Sketchloop. Undo/redo state now syncs to the history service so users keep their stack across reloads. Reviewer note: check that the batch size stays at 50. The sync worker needs its write credential in the env file, so add this line next:

secret setting of tajof-bahif: COURIER_KEY3=65d

## Deployment

Textgate's encoding sniffer runs as a sidecar next to the upload service. Deploy both together; the sniffer inspects the first 64 KB of each uploaded text file and tags it before storage. Mismatched tags block ingestion, so keep the confidence threshold sane. The sidecar reads its runtime settings from the values below.

deployment values, yafop-fahap:
[lamwyn]
team = silath
access_code = ac_166fb2
host = lamwyn.orvexgrid.example
port = 9300
owner = pelael.praius
peer = istiel.zarqeldyn.corp

**Q: How do I access the Brindlewood partner SFTP drop?**

New hires at Fennimore Logistics should first request the drop role from their team lead, then verify the host fingerprint against the onboarding wiki before connecting. Files from Brindlewood arrive nightly and must not be renamed. If the service account is ever locked out, recovery requires the passphrase held by the integrations team, shown below.

recovery phrase for yajop-tagef: quenael-zoriel-aldael-quenax-druion